Extended Data Fig. 6: Actc1 is increased on regenerating mouse myofibers and marks ACTC1 human-only myofibers in Pax7-DTX mdx-NSG mice.
From: Regenerating human skeletal muscle forms an emerging niche in vivo to support PAX7 cells

Related to Fig. 5a. a. Actc1+ mouse myofibers (green) are markedly increased 8 days post injury (dpi). Actc1 is expressed by Type IIB mouse myofibers as shown by Myh4 (red) co-staining. Mouse Pax7 SC numbers (boxes) increase near regenerative Actc1+ myofibers. Inset highlights Pax7 cells in niches of non-regenerating and small regenerating mouse myofibers. b. hPSC SMPCs engraft to predominantly form ACTC1+ myofibers. LaminAC/Spectrin (red), ACTC1 (green), DAPI (blue). c. Engrafted human adult SCs form ACTC1+ myofibers (green) in Pax7 DTX mice but lack expression of Myh4 (red) suggesting these are human-only myofibers, 30 days post engraftment.
